The Commonwealth Regional Climate Finance Adviser (CRCFA) for the Caribbean region will be positioned in the CCCCC Secretariat in Belize and will work on regional climate finance issues including the provision of support to the Commonwealth National Climate Finance Advisers (CNCFAs) in the region, facilitate knowledge sharing within and across regions, as well as promote the CCFAH and its work in the Caribbean.
The CRCFA must be familiar with the Caribbean context and have in-depth understanding of climate finance readiness, accreditation, proposal development and capacity building aspects. Furthermore, through his/her knowledge and expertise of the three Rio Conventions on climate change, biodiversity, and desertification the CRCFA will lead on how synergies can be made across these for maximising benefits, including enhancing access to climate finance for the region.
The CRCFA will assume the following main responsibilities and activities, including: Climate Finance Capacity Building & Project/Programme Development Support; Knowledge Management; and Stakeholder Engagement and Communication.
To be considered for this opportunity, you will need to have a post graduate qualification (master’s degree essential) in any of the following: Climate Change, Environmental Studies, Environmental Engineering; Project Management; Business Studies or any other related subject.
